Main Control Valve Body: Removal

  1. Drain transmission fluid and remove the transmission fluid pan and filter. For additional information, refer to FLUID PAN, GASKET AND FILTER .
  2. CAUTION: Do not pull on the molded lead frame. This may cause damage to the connector ends. Carefully pry up on the locking tabs to disconnect the solenoids. Disconnect the molded lead frame from the solenoids.
  3. Disconnect the molded lead frame from the solenoids.
    1. Disconnect the shift solenoid SSA and SSB.
    2. Disconnect the torque converter clutch (TCC).
    3. Disconnect the electronic pressure control (EPC) solenoid.
    4. Disconnect the bulkhead inter-connector.

  4. Remove the manual control valve detent lever spring.
    1. Remove the bolt.
    2. Remove the manual control valve detent lever spring.

  5. Remove the 24 valve body-to-case bolts.

  6. Remove the main control valve body and discard the pump outlet screen.
